Sorting the Message list

You can sort e-mail items by the date sent, by sender, or by subject.
Note:
High-priority e-mail items always appear first, no matter how you sort the list.
To sort the Message list:
1. In the Message list, tap Show.
2. Tap the Sort by pick list and select one of the following options:
Date
Sorts e-mail by date and displays the most recent e-mail item at the top of the
screen.
Sender
Sorts e-mail by the sender's user name and displays items in ascending
alphabetical order, based on the first word of the From: field.
Subject
Sorts e-mail by the subject and displays items in ascending alphabetical order,
based on the first word of the Subj: field.

Palm Mail HotSync options

Palm Mail's HotSync options enable you to manage your e-mail more effectively by selecting
which e-mail items download when you synchronize your computer and your handheld. You can
define different settings for local and remote synchronization. For example, you may want to
download all of your e-mail during local synchronization and only urgent e-mail during remote
synchronization. Once defined, your handheld determines if synchronization is occurring locally or
remotely and uses the appropriate settings for the HotSync operation.
Note:
The default setting is All. So, if your e-mail Inbox has lots of messages, synchronization
could be time consuming.
To open the HotSync Options dialog box:
1. Press Menu
2. Under Options, select HotSync Options (/H).
3. Tap the Settings for pick list and select Local HotSync or Remote HotSync.
